A widely used and alcohol tolerant Abbey style yeast that is suitable for a variety of Belgian style ales. This strain produces a nice ester profile as well as slightly spicy alcohol notes. It can be slow to start; however, it attenuates well.
Flocculation: Low- Medium
Attenuation: 74-78
Temperature Range: 68-78F
Alcohol Tolerance: 12%
